Who this is for
Ages 4 months and up. Infants under 4 months, immunocompromised patients, or recurring cases are referred.
Common symptoms
- White cottage-cheese patches inside mouth
- Soreness or burning
- Redness underneath patches
When we'll refer you instead
If any of these apply, we send you to the right care instead — no charge, no wait.
- Immunocompromised
- Infant under 4 months (refer)
- Recurring episodes
